Shiraz, Fars Prov, April 10, IRNA -- An earthquake measuring 3.2
degrees on the open-ended Richter scale jolted the city of Kazeroun,
in the southern province of Fars, early Saturday.
The seismological base of Tehran University's Geophysics Institute
said the tremor occurred at 02:52 hours local time (22.22 GMT on
Friday).
There were no reports of any casualties or damage to property
caused by the quake.
Iran is situated on some of the world's most active seismic
faultlines and quakes of varying magnitudes are of usual occurrence.
